Passwords to be replaced by Web Authentication

It looks iike login usernames and passwords are on __(I)__ way out. No longer will we have to worry about the security of __(II)__ login credentiais. They are set to be replaced by an infinitely more secure login system known as Web Authentication. Web Authentication has become an official standard for logging in at the main Internet standards body, the World Wide Web Consortium (WWWC). It is a system that will be universally used by web browsers and platforms for simpier and stronger authentication processes. It will allow website users to iog in securely to their online accounts using a digital device, biometrics (such as fingerprints and facial recognition) or USB security keys.

The WWWC spoke about the days of passwords being numbered. A spokesperson said: "lt’s common knowledge that passwords have outlived their efficacy. Not only are stoien, weak or default passwords behind 81 per cent of data breaches, they are a drain of time and resources." It added: "Now is the time for web Services and businesses to adopt Web Authentication to move beyond vulnerable passwords and help web users improve the security of their online experiences," Web Authentication means users are at less risk of having their passwords and credentiais stoien. This is because login authentication is achieved via physicai vices or biometrics from our body.
